Pitbull trapped in feces-filled flat without food, water

September 30, 2007, 4:15 PM
Neighbors told police a dog had been left alone for two weeks on the second floor of a vacant two-flat in the 3800 block of Grove.  Police could see a brown and white pitbull standing up and barking through an open window in the building.  Mail had stacked up in the mailbox; a “FOR SALE” sign was found in the back yard.  One of the second-floor windows had no screen.  Witnesses said the owner, Guillermo Trejo, moved out weeks ago.  Berwyn firemen made a forced entry to secure the dog.  Once inside, police and fire personnel found the upstairs flat vacant.  The dog had no food and no water.  Dog feces were all over the apartment.  The pitbull was taken to A-American veterinary for safekeeping.
